Total Daily Protein is Key, Not Just Timing
For most individuals, the overall amount of protein consumed daily is more important for achieving health and fitness goals than the precise timing of each dose. While strategic timing can offer marginal benefits, especially for elite athletes, consistently meeting your daily protein target should be the top priority. This is because your body's muscle protein synthesis (MPS) can remain elevated for up to 48 hours after a workout, meaning you have a wide window to replenish nutrients. Spreading protein evenly throughout the day helps maintain a positive nitrogen balance, which is crucial for muscle repair and growth.
General Protein Intake Guidelines
- For Sedentary Adults: The recommended dietary allowance (RDA) is 0.8 grams of protein per kilogram of body weight per day. This is the minimum to prevent deficiency, not the optimal amount for health.
- For Active Individuals: Those who exercise regularly, especially with strength training, should aim for a higher intake, typically between 1.2 and 2.0 grams per kilogram of body weight.
- For Weight Loss: A higher protein intake, around 1.6 to 2.2 grams per kilogram, helps preserve lean muscle mass during a calorie deficit and increases satiety.
- For Older Adults: As sarcopenia (age-related muscle loss) sets in, needs increase to about 1.0-1.2 grams per kilogram to maintain muscle mass.
Distributing Protein for Optimal Results
Instead of aiming for a single massive protein meal, distributing your intake across several eating occasions can be highly effective. Research has shown that spreading protein evenly over three to five meals, spaced roughly 3-4 hours apart, can maximize muscle protein synthesis. A common and simple strategy is to aim for a moderate dose of 20-40 grams of protein with each main meal.
Meal and Snack Timing for Different Goals
- Muscle Growth (Resistance Training): Consuming protein in the 2-hour window post-workout can kickstart recovery, but don't panic if you miss it; the window is much wider. Many athletes also benefit from a fast-digesting protein like whey post-workout and a slow-digesting protein like casein before bed to support overnight repair.
- Weight Loss and Satiety: Prioritizing protein at breakfast can lead to increased satiety and reduced cravings later in the day. Including protein-rich snacks between meals also helps manage hunger and control overall calorie intake.
- Nighttime Recovery: A slow-digesting protein like casein before bed provides a sustained release of amino acids, which helps prevent muscle breakdown during sleep.
The Role of Protein Type: Fast vs. Slow
Not all protein is created equal, particularly when considering digestion rate. The two most common supplemental proteins, whey and casein, offer distinct benefits due to their different absorption speeds.
Fast-Digesting Whey vs. Slow-Digesting Casein
| Feature | Whey Protein | Casein Protein |
|---|---|---|
| Digestion Speed | Rapid | Slow |
| Peak Amino Acid Spike | 60-90 minutes | 3-4 hours |
| Duration of Amino Acid Release | Short (1-2 hours) | Long (4-6+ hours) |
| Best Timing | Post-workout, morning | Before bed, between meals |
| Primary Benefit | Acute muscle protein synthesis stimulation | Sustained muscle protein maintenance |
| Ideal Use Case | Immediate recovery, quick fuel | Overnight recovery, hunger control |
For many, combining both or using them strategically is the best approach. A whey shake after a workout and a casein-rich snack like cottage cheese before bed can provide comprehensive coverage for muscle recovery and growth.
Making it Practical: Sample Meal Structure
Here is an example of how a physically active individual might distribute their protein intake throughout the day:
- Breakfast (7-8 AM): High-protein oats with Greek yogurt and seeds (~25g protein)
- Morning Snack (10-11 AM): Protein shake or hard-boiled eggs (~20g protein)
- Lunch (1-2 PM): Tuna salad sandwich on whole-grain bread (~30g protein)
- Pre-workout Snack (4-5 PM): Small whey shake or nuts (~15-20g protein)
- Dinner (7-8 PM): Lean chicken breast with quinoa and vegetables (~40g protein)
- Pre-bed Snack (9-10 PM): Cottage cheese or casein protein shake (~30g protein)
This structure ensures a steady supply of amino acids throughout the day, supporting muscle repair and growth while also managing appetite effectively.
Conclusion: Prioritize the Big Picture
Ultimately, the most effective protein strategy focuses on consistency. While optimal protein timing has been a hot topic, the scientific consensus is that total daily intake is the most critical factor for results. Spreading that intake across 3-5 meals and snacks is an intelligent approach that can enhance muscle protein synthesis, aid in appetite control, and support overall health. Whether you choose fast-digesting whey after your workout or slow-digesting casein before bed, remember that sustained intake is the key to unlocking your protein's full potential. Focus on meeting your daily needs consistently through a balanced diet of high-quality, whole food sources, and your body will thank you for it.
